Output 3a66bd9c7b3f3d9090405de27e95ffb926570e95fa43290ec01f734fc2ace0e9:6

value
4349589575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ad8546d29a391e0b913d43c48a38166e0c1f06f0 OP_EQUAL
address
3HWWUxK6psrSU1qchBNdK21VPmk8FKQgn7
transaction
3a66bd9c7b3f3d9090405de27e95ffb926570e95fa43290ec01f734fc2ace0e9
spent
true